The earth rotation parameters and coordinates of optical astrometric stations from 1962. O to 1986. O are estimated simultaneously on the assumption that the system of selected standard stations does not rotate. Longitudes and latitudes of the stations are determined every 2 months. Disagreement of the ERPs with those obtained by the space techniques decreased much compared with the published ERPs of the IPMS. It is expected that the ERPs in the whole period are also improved significantly.
